REF: JOB6270 Role Outline: We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Occupational Health Advisor / Remote Case Manager with a specialism in mental health, to join our busy Occupational Health Team. You will be dedicated to one client where this position plays a pivotal role in the health and wellbeing of many employees across our clients sites. You will be responsible for providing expert advice, supporting employees with their health concerns, and facilitating effective case management remotely. Key Responsibilities: You will be instrumental in supporting employees with their mental health concerns and providing comprehensive case management services from a remote setting. You will provide advice and recommendations on work capability, managing a case load of employees and delivering telephone consultation to assess their mental health needs and advise on appropriate support. You will develop and implement return to work plans in collaboration with employees, employers, and healthcare professionals and provide expert guidance on workplace adjustments, health surveillance, and health promotion initiatives. You will maintain accurate and confidential medical records in accordance with professional standards and GDPR regulations. What we are looking for: Be a qualified Registered Mental Health Nurse, with experience working in a similar role in Occupational Health. Ideally you will have a diploma or degree in Occupational Health. Experience in a commercial occupational health setting. Proven experience in case management and are confident in your ability to complete a daily caseload. Excellent knowledge of occupational health and employment legislation Registration with NMC part 1 Be proficient in the use of IT systems and writing reports.
